Which one of the following lists the five quality criteria for defining Architecture Principles?
Answer options
- A. Rational, Explained, Precise, Stated, Identifiable
- B. Comprehensive, Future proof, Short, Concise, Consistent
- C. Open, Enabling, Flexible, Agile, Dynamic
- D. Stable, Understandable, Complete, Robust, Consistent
Correct answer: D
Explanation
The correct answer is D, as these qualities emphasize the importance of having architecture principles that are reliable and easy to interpret. The other options, while they include valid qualities, do not align with the established criteria for effective architecture principles.
